Output bf24b85e452e0f2643e67130e94a4f59ddda248149e2fa73a1fdb640c80a457f:1

value
2593383
script pubkey
OP_0 OP_PUSHBYTES_20 bc575da7dfe9e55eb88704af8fe27158667c2dda
address
bc1qh3t4mf7la8j4awy8qjhclcn3tpn8ctw6xun5vk
transaction
bf24b85e452e0f2643e67130e94a4f59ddda248149e2fa73a1fdb640c80a457f